Hello all! Really enjoying PHP Fusion.
I know that users can select whether or not to display their email address in their settings, but with all things, people do not read.
I would like to just remove that ability and not show anyone's email addresses or just not show email addresses at all regardless of settings.

Any help would be greatly appreciated. Running 9.03 with the Artimus admin panel?
